import { HttpClient, ViewModel, ViewModelState } from '@farris/devkit-vue';
import { BaseDataService } from './data-services/index';

export declare class LookupDataService extends BaseDataService {
    viewModel: ViewModel<ViewModelState>;
    http: HttpClient;
    private settingsUri;
    constructor(viewModel: ViewModel<ViewModelState>, http: HttpClient);
    getData(uri: string, params: any): Promise<any>;
    getSettings(id: string): Promise<any>;
    updateSettings(id: string, settings: any): Promise<any>;
}
